Yes, there were earlier versions with more tracks for the Thriller and Bad special editions. I know Bad originally had Someone Put Your Hand Out in addition to Streetwalker and Fly Away. I recall Thriller having Starlight and Hot Street.

Songs were compiled on tapes and/or cds during the sessions and held on to.....eventually they get traded and the domino effect begins.

Nite Line was close to being released during Thriller to coincide with the release of a digital clock.

You guys should know by now how reliable I’ve been in these threads by the information and clippings I’ve posted. Trying to find this stuff is like a needle in a haystack sometimes.

There was a clock/radio device in the early 80s that he was supposed to collaborate with, hence releasing Nite Line. The device didn’t pick up steam and was ultimately scrapped.
